Output 17c64acc75bea6df00f717af241cad79af6a7609ee575d75360800301cba5305:1

value
391676356
script pubkey
OP_0 OP_PUSHBYTES_20 866fdc30dd1ea76e865c51c7af38b94e9cdb8e7f
address
bc1qsehacvxar6nkapju28r67w9ef6wdhrnlf8l2sa
transaction
17c64acc75bea6df00f717af241cad79af6a7609ee575d75360800301cba5305
spent
true